Getting Around Jefferson, LA

Walk Score®

50 / 100

Somewhat Walkable

Some errands can be accomplished on foot

Bike Score®

58 / 100

Bikeable

Some bike infrastructure

Transit Score®

1 / 100

Minimal Transit

It may be possible to get on a bus

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Jefferson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Jefferson with 2 Bedroom?

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Jefferson is at Fox Run listed at $1,150.

How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Jefferson Apartment?

The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Jefferson is $1,889.

What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Jefferson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Jefferson is a 1,366 square feet unit starting from $2,070 at Bella Ridge North.

What is the average size for Jefferson 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Jefferson is currently 1,118 sq ft.
